HTML content can be minified and compressed by a website’s server. The most efficient way is to compress content using GZIP which reduces data amount travelling through the network between server and browser. This page needs HTML code to be minified as it can gain 821 B, which is 13% of the original size. It is highly recommended that content of this web page should be compressed using GZIP, as it can save up to 4.2 kB or 64% of the original size.

Language claimed in HTML meta tag should match the language actually used on the web page. Otherwise Payperpost.com can be misinterpreted by Google and other search engines. Our service has detected that English is used on the page, and neither this language nor any other was claimed in <html> or <meta> tags. Our system also found out that Payperpost.com main page’s claimed encoding is utf-8. Use of this encoding format is the best practice as the main page visitors from all over the world won’t have any issues with symbol transcription.

Open Graph description is not detected on the main page of Pay Per Post. Lack of Open Graph description can be counter-productive for their social media presence, as such a description allows converting a website homepage (or other pages) into good-looking, rich and well-structured posts, when it is being shared on Facebook and other social media.
